As global attention to environmental responsibility rises, chemical companies face tougher scrutiny over energy use, waste treatment, and emissions. At our plants, we have adopted recycling practices that conserve solvents and minimize raw material loss. Rather than treating effluent as a last-step chore, our teams review possible reuse or conversion options before any disposal. Energy-saving upgrades — heat exchangers, variable-frequency drives, and improved insulation — have trimmed costs and lowered our footprint without sacrificing product consistency. These investments pay off over time and contribute to broader industry progress. Under current market conditions, even small lapses in environmental control can lead to regulatory headaches or suspensions, so these efforts carry operational and reputational weight.
